PTP OVERVIEW
The Programmable Telemetry and Command Processor (PTP) is a
highly versatile,modular telemetry and command front-end
processor for use in remote tracking stations and satellite
operations centers. The PTP is also well suited for
spacecraft integration and testing at the factory and on the
launch pad. To support missions that employ bulk encrypted
telemetry and command streams, the PTP provides a control
and status interface for encryption/decryption equipment.
SATELLITE / GROUND GATEWAY
The PTP acts as a gateway between spacecraft uplink/downlink
and a distributed satellite control system. It accepts
multiple serial telemetry downlinks and performs TDM or
CCSDS telemetry processing functions, including frame
synchronization, error control coding, and time tagging.
Frame data with quality annotation and time tag is
simultaneously logged to disk and routed to the control
center via the network. The PTP receives commands from the
control center for real-time uplink to the spacecraft, or
for scheduled transmission (when the PTP is in
store-and-forward mode). It can perform all CCSDS
telecommand processing, including COP-1 functions. PTP also
provides local command probe verification and command echoes
for command verification at the control center. For
Space-Ground Link System (SGLS) applications, it supports
ternary command formats.
BROAD, EXTENSIBLE PROTOCOL SUPPORT
The PTP offers a wide variety of network encapsulation
protocols to facilitate integration with different satellite
control systems, and offers support for new protocol
standards as they emerge. Leveraging its broad protocol
support, the PTP can be configured to act as a dedicated
protocol translator between incompatible network segments,
transparently ingesting data in one format, converting it,
and forwarding it on. Notable formats supported by the PTP
include NASCOM RTP, IPDU, SFDU, LEO-T, and EDOS. PTP is also
the first front-end system to support CCSDS Space Link
Extension services with the AFSCN Adaptation Layer for
interoperability between DoD, NASA, NOAA, and commercial
tracking stations and control centers.
SIMULATION & TEST CAPABILITIES
A highly-configurable TDM and CCSDS telemetry simulation
capability for loopback testing is provided as part of PTP's
built-in toolset. Also provided is a module offering
comprehensive bit error rate test (BERT) functionality,
which can be used to verify the integrity of uplink/downlink
paths and network connections.
EASY LOCAL OR REMOTE CONFIGURATION
The PTP can be controlled locally or remotely via a highly
functional, straightforward Graphical User Interface. A
remote control library is also provided for integration with
satellite control systems such as OS/COMET and EPOCH 2000,
and a Simple Network Management Protocol (SNMP) agent is
provided for integration with enterprise management
platforms such as HP OpenView.
